Transaction dd9ca38c2ee73f514d209d36a62e7659317d96a1a2941097730b5905449b9d91
1 Input
1 Output
-
dd9ca38c2ee73f514d209d36a62e7659317d96a1a2941097730b5905449b9d91:0
- value
- 23228996
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 01583593f384fcf174aae82c347befa8e9415391 OP_EQUALVERIFY OP_CHECKSIG
- address
- 187M5gMPboeMayduiiVyk42oV5f4AkSFP